Well, was this a remarkable championship? Oh yes, we have seen very good
times from Wüst and Sablikova. They were never faster on lowland ice tracks.
But will we remember this championship when we are old ? I fear not. It is
one of these many championships of the past years, where Kramer's opponents
strike the flag far before the 10,000m starts. And where Wüst and Sablikova
battle for gold. In one of these halls, that all look the same.
But still, allround is far more appealing than single distances. In each
pair, something is at stake. Will Beckert lose so much, that he won't make
top-16 after 3 distances? Will Zlotkowska secure a spot for Poland next
year? That is what speed skating makes so attractive. That is why we can
endure a 10km. Because there is more at stake than this single distance. It
was nice to see that the Netherlands-Norway domination of the '60s and '70s
was restored in this championship.
Or was this the last championship before a new era is introduced? In a few
weeks, we will know what the proposals for the coming ISU Congress will be.
Will it be the definitive end of the ECh allround-old-style, as the current
rules already say? Will it be the reduction of the allround World
Championships to only once in 2 years, as has been rumoured?
I hope the changes will make speed skating more popular, but I have my
doubts. I do not believe that fewer matches will make skating more popular.
The risk is there that it will only marginalize skating further. We will
have allround championships in the coming 2 years. Next year in Hamar, if I
am right, and in 2018 probably at the Olympic Stadium in Amsterdam, a mile
away from where it all started, 125 years earlier. Let's cherish those!
